Platform
Features
New Ecology, Inc.
Contact
No bio yet
Jonah Decola
Senior Energy Engineer
Sign up to view 1 direct report
Get started
22 members
Crozier: Consulting Engineers
Huispedia
ASK4 Ltd
Outer Labs
Domain Group